Gotcha!!!

> it seems jffs2 u-boot go out of size.

Indeed. As I mentioned before: 128 kB seems too small to me.

>  I need redefine the size of u-boot.bin and the
> env-offset, env-addr in configure file
> /include/configs/PPC405EPVV.h,  could you give me 
> some info to do this correct? 

Reduce TEXT_BASE in your config.mk file.
